Councilman Robert F. Gentry has been elected by his colleagues to serve as mayor, the second time he has held that post since he joined the council in 1982.
Gentry, 50, replaces Dan Kenney, who has 2 years left of his 4-year council term.
Preserving the "small village charm" of Laguna Beach's downtown area and "working on a thoughtful and humane response" to the AIDS crisis will be among his top political priorities, Gentry said.
